- The distance between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ec, Canada and Rio Gallegos, Argentina is approximately 11,179 km or 6,947 mi.
- To reach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ec in this distance one would set out from Rio Gallegos bearing 357.9°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ec bearing 358° or N .
-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Rio Gallegos has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Rio Gallegos is in or near the cool temperate desert scrub biome.
- The annual average temperature is 5.8 °C (10.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.5 °C (40.5°F) more in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 542.8 mm (21.4 in) more which is equivalent to 542.8 l/m² (13.32 US gal/ft²) or 5,428,000 l/ha (580,289 US gal/ac) more. About 3 1/4 as much.
- There are 49 more hours of sunlight per year in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ec. In whichever way circa 0h 07' more per day or about 1 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.4° higher in Dolbeau-Mistassini, Quebec than in Rio Gallegos.
